In [H. Brézis, A. Friedman, Nonlinear parabolic equations involving measures as initial conditions, J. Math. Pure Appl. (9) (1983) 73–97.] Brézis and Friedman prove that certain nonlinear parabolic equations, with the δ-measure as initial data, have no solution. However in [J.F. Colombeau, M. Langlais, Generalized solutions of nonlinear parabolic equations with distributions as initial conditions, J. Math. Anal. Appl (1990) 186–196.] Colombeau and Langlais prove that these equations have a unique solution even if the δ-measure is substituted by any Colombeau generalized function of compact support. Here we generalize Colombeau and Langlais’ result proving that we may take any generalized function as the initial data. Our approach relies on recent algebraic and topological developments of the theory of Colombeau generalized functions and results from [J. Aragona, Colombeau generalized functions on quasi-regular sets, Publ. Math. Debrecen (2006) 371–399.].  相似文献

We analyze the mean-square (MS) stability properties of a newly introduced adaptive time-stepping stochastic Runge–Kutta method which relies on two local error estimators based on drift and diffusion terms of the equation [A. Foroush Bastani, S.M. Hosseini, A new adaptive Runge–Kutta method for stochastic differential equations, J. Comput. Appl. Math. 206 (2007) 631–644]. In the same spirit as [H. Lamba, T. Seaman, Mean-square stability properties of an adaptive time-stepping SDE solver, J. Comput. Appl. Math. 194 (2006) 245–254] and with applying our adaptive scheme to a standard linear multiplicative noise test problem, we show that the MS stability region of the adaptive method strictly contains that of the underlying stochastic differential equation. Some numerical experiments confirms the validity of the theoretical results.  相似文献

We consider the Cauchy problem for a hyperbolic pseudodifferential operator whose symbol is generalized, resembling a representative of a Colombeau generalized function. Such equations arise, for example, after a reduction-decoupling of second-order model systems of differential equations in seismology. We prove existence of a unique generalized solution under log-type growth conditions on the symbol, thereby extending known results for the case of differential operators [J. Math. Anal. Appl. 160 (1991) 93-106, J. Math. Anal. Appl. 142 (1989) 452-467].  相似文献
